Does not having a varsity baseball team hurt (football) recruiting?

0

Honestly, once in a blue moon. We had a placekicker recruit once imply that’s the reason he chose another school over CU, and I don’t believe he ever played an inning of baseball at that school. The fact is, unless you’re stellar at both, the football coaches want them to participate in spring practices, and vice-versa I would imagine. It seems like fewer football players are playing baseball these days, but most seem to participate in basketball and/or track. I can’t recall the last time it really came up. Q.
